well I took my dash off to replace my heater core on my 86 sami, got it all back together just fine. I went to use my wipers, the went up I heard a loud thud the stopped right in my view so i had to push them down.  they wont even move let alone make a noise. I have worked 14 days in a row so havent had time to take anything apart. Do i just replace the motor or try to fix it?

I'd start by checking the linkage.
This.  If your lucky they just came off.  Also if your not hearing the motor run the fuse may have blown.
